=== Etymology 1 ===
Uncertain; compare obsolete French tamise (but if there was borrowing, it is unclear in which direction).
==== Alternative forms ====
tamin
tamine
taminy
==== Noun ====
tammy (countable and uncountable, plural tammies)
A kind of woolen, or woolen and cotton, cloth, often highly glazed, used for curtains, sieves, strainers, etc.
=== Etymology 2 ===
From French tamis, assimilated to Etymology 1, above.
==== Noun ====
tammy (plural tammies)
(now rare) Alternative form of tamis (“culinary strainer”).
==== Verb ====
tammy (third-person singular simple present tammies, present participle tammying, simple past and past participle tammied)
(cooking, transitive) To strain through a tammy.
=== Etymology 3 ===
Ellipsis of tammy shanter.
==== Noun ====
tammy (plural tammies)
A tam o’shanter hat.
